Reported reactions
- [Fig] EC 1.14.13.- : 4-(3-Hydroxy-1-propenyl)-2-methoxyphenol + NADPH + H+ + O2 = 5-Hydroxyconiferyl alcohol + NADP+ + H2O
- [Fig] EC 2.1.1.68 : Caffeyl alcohol + S-Adenosyl-L-methionine = 4-(3-Hydroxy-1-propenyl)-2-methoxyphenol + S-Adenosyl-L-homocysteine
- [Fig] EC 1.1.1.194 : 4-(3-Hydroxy-1-propenyl)-2-methoxyphenol + NADP+ = 4-Hydroxy-3-methoxycinnamaldehyde + NADPH
- [Fig] EC 1.1.1.195 : 4-(3-Hydroxy-1-propenyl)-2-methoxyphenol + NADP+ = 4-Hydroxy-3-methoxycinnamaldehyde + NADPH
- [Fig] EC 2.4.1.111 : UDP-glucose + 4-(3-Hydroxy-1-propenyl)-2-methoxyphenol = UDP + Coniferin
- [Fig] EC 3.2.1.126 : Coniferin + H2O = 4-(3-Hydroxy-1-propenyl)-2-methoxyphenol + D-Glucose
- [Fig] EC 1.11.1.7 : 4-(3-Hydroxy-1-propenyl)-2-methoxyphenol = Lignin
